COA Council on Aging Volusia Promotes Senior Vice President


(MENAFNEditorial) (MENAFN- MENAFNPress) Mary Lou McKeon has been promoted to Senior Vice President at COA.

DAYTONA BEACH Fla. - Sept. 28 2015 - PRLog -- COA is pleased to announce that they have promoted Mary Lou McKeon to Senior Vice President. Her former title was Vice President of Guardianship and Administrator for COA In-Home Services.''Mary Lou has worked for COA for 16 years starting as a Meals on Wheels case worker'' said COA''s CEO Sarah Gurtis. ''She is passionate about her job helping our clients lead healthy independent lives through caring and compassionate services all part of our mission'' she added.Mary Lou''s duties include overseeing customer service private pay and running the public and professional guardianship. She said her favorite part about what she does is advocating for COA''s clients and families.Mary Lou is also the new President of the Florida State Guardianship Association. Established in 1986 there are 500 members in the state of Florida.
